本文研究了广义分数次积分算子在齐次加权Morrey-Herz空间上的有界性.利用对函数进行环形分解技术和算子截断的方法,获得了广义分数次积分算子L~(-β/2)(f)从MK_(p,q1)~(α,λ)(ω1,ω_2~(q1))空间到MK_(p,q2)~(α,λ)(ω_1,ω_2~(q2))空间是有界的,从而将分数次积分算子在齐次加权Morrey-Herz空间上的有界性推广到广义分数次积分算子.  相似文献

本文研究了在险值和Lp-空间上的连续一致风险度量之间的关系.利用凸集分离定理和截尾逼近方法,获得了在险值可以用Lp-空间上的连续一致风险度量表示的结果,并且得到了Lp-空间上的表示定理的一种新的证明方法.它们分别是文献[2]的相关结论从L-空间到Lp-空间上的推广和对Inoue[4]做的一些补充证明.  相似文献

本文研究了一类含临界指数的p-Kirchhoff型方程.利用变分方法与集中紧性原理,通过证明对应的能量泛函满足局部的(PS)_c条件,得到了这类方程非平凡解的存在性,推广了关于Kirchhoff型方程的相关结果.  相似文献

本文研究了环F_2+vF_2上的循环码.利用标准形生成元集刻画了环F_2+vF_2上的循环码的代数结构,证明了环F_2+vF_2上的每一个非零的循环码均有唯一的标准形生成元集,进而得到了每一个循环码均是由一个多项式生成的.  相似文献

该文分两部分综述非交换Hp 空间理论的研究背景、发展线路以及某些最新进展.第一部分介绍非交换Hardy 空间理论, 包括有限次对角代数的基本性质 (如唯一正规态开拓性质、分解性质、对数模性、不变子空间性质等),Szeg\"{o} 与Riesz 型分解定理和H1-BMO 对偶定理等. 第二部分综述非交换 Hp鞅空间理论, 主要介绍各种非交换鞅不等式以及作者与合作者在非交换Hardy 鞅空间原子分解方面获得的最新结果. 该文还给出了非交换Hp空间理论有待解决的一些问题 和潜在的发展方向.  相似文献

We determine the L p discrepancy of the two-dimensional Hammersley point set in base b. These formulas show that the L p discrepancy of the Hammersley point set is not of best possible order with respect to the general (best possible) lower bound on L p discrepancies due to Roth and Schmidt. To overcome this disadvantage we introduce permutations in the construction of the Hammersley point set and show that there always exist permutations such that the L p discrepancy of the generalized Hammersley point set is of best possible order. For the L 2 discrepancy such permutations are given explicitly. In this paper we study the L p -discrepancy of digitally shifted Hammersley point sets. While it is known that the (unshifted) Hammersley point set (which is also known as Roth net) with N points has L p -discrepancy (p an integer) of order (log N)/N, we show that there always exists a shift such that the digitally shifted Hammersley point set has L p -discrepancy (p an even integer) of order which is best possible by a result of W. Schmidt. Further we concentrate on the case p = 2. We give very tight lower and upper bounds for the L 2-discrepancy of digitally shifted Hammersley point sets which show that the value of the L 2-discrepancy of such a point set mostly depends on the number of zero coordinates of the shift and not so much on the position of these.
